Solution for 23579 is what percent of 15:

23579:15*100 =

(23579*100):15 =

2357900:15 = 157193.33

Now we have: 23579 is what percent of 15 = 157193.33

Question: 23579 is what percent of 15?

Percentage solution with steps:

Step 1: We make the assumption that 15 is 100% since it is our output value.

Step 2: We next represent the value we seek with {x}.

Step 3: From step 1, it follows that {100\%}={15}.

Step 4: In the same vein, {x\%}={23579}.

Step 5: This gives us a pair of simple equations:

{100\%}={15}(1).

{x\%}={23579}(2).

Step 6: By simply dividing equation 1 by equation 2 and taking note of the fact that both the LHS
(left hand side) of both equations have the same unit (%); we have

\frac{100\%}{x\%}=\frac{15}{23579}

Step 7: Taking the inverse (or reciprocal) of both sides yields

\frac{x\%}{100\%}=\frac{23579}{15}

\Rightarrow{x} = {157193.33\%}

Therefore, {23579} is {157193.33\%} of {15}.
